Supplies:
Dollar Tree Mirror
Ghost Window Clings
Black Spray Paint

First, I taped off the mirrors frame.

Second, I used a water bottle sprayer and sprayed the mirror with water.

Third, I used black spray paint and sprayed over the water.

Fourth, I took a rag and dabbed off the water.

Fifth, I repeated the same process until I had the desired result I was looking for. You can choose how you want yours to look.


Finally, I chose the ghost I wanted to use from my window clings and placed him on the glass. I then added the surrounding smaller clings that I wanted to add around the ghost.
